Taking a Trip to the Mardi Gras?If you plan to attend the Mardi Gras in New Orleans this February, just a word to the wise: “Be Aware of Flying Objects” — mainly those thrown from passing floats during the parades. Did you know that 16 to 20 eye-related injuries are treated in nearby hospital emergency rooms?
Take your sunglasses with the polycarbonate lenses with you on your trip! Have fun, but protect your eyes at the same time (Source: “Dr. Sandra,” Courier, Lincoln, Ill., Feb. 9, 2001).
